The Full Workflow
Every task follows the same structured lifecycle: Business Goal → Understand → Plan → Retrieve Knowledge → Reason → Select Agent → Choose Tools → Execute → Verify → Human Approval (when required) → Deliver → Learn & Improve. Every stage is visible, configurable, and governed.
Step 1 — Business Goal
Everything begins with an outcome rather than a prompt. Instead of specifying every individual action, users describe what they want to achieve — preparing a report, reviewing contracts, researching competitors, processing invoices. ServAI converts objectives into structured work.
Step 2 — Understanding
Before acting, the platform determines what's being requested, what information is available, what's missing, and what success looks like. If important details are missing, it asks for clarification rather than making unsupported assumptions.
Step 3 — Planning
Once understood, the platform creates an execution plan — dividing large objectives into manageable tasks. Every major task can be reviewed before execution if organizational policy requires it.
Step 4 — Enterprise Knowledge
The platform gathers relevant information from internal documents, policies, databases, and approved sources — retrieving only what the user and agent are authorized to access (see RAG).
Step 5 — Intelligent Reasoning
With the necessary information available, the platform reasons about the task — comparing alternatives, identifying patterns, calculating results, and choosing appropriate workflows. Reasoning supports decision-making; it does not replace organizational accountability.
Step 6 — Selecting the Right Agent
Different tasks require different expertise. ServAI selects or recommends an appropriate digital worker — a Research Agent, Finance Agent, Compliance Agent, or another specialist, depending on the objective.
Step 7 — Selecting the Right Tools
The assigned agent uses only approved tools — email, document storage, CRM, databases, or workflow services. Permissions determine exactly what each agent is allowed to do.
Step 8 — Workflow Execution
The platform coordinates all required activities: reading documents, generating reports, updating systems, and preparing approvals. Long-running work can pause, resume, or continue in the background.
Step 9 — Verification
Before presenting results or performing sensitive actions, ServAI verifies the work where appropriate — evidence checks, calculation validation, and missing-information detection — improving reliability while keeping the process transparent.
Step 10 — Human Approval
Not every decision should be automated. Organizations define approval checkpoints for financial actions, contract changes, customer communications, and other sensitive workflows. ServAI pauses, explains the situation, and waits for approval before continuing.
Step 11 — Delivery
Users receive more than a final answer — a complete outcome package including deliverables, supporting evidence, actions performed, and any remaining issues requiring human review.
Step 12 — Learning and Improvement
Where enabled by organizational policy, ServAI can improve future work using approved feedback — preferred formats, successful workflows, and organizational terminology. Users remain in control of what's retained.
